The Thing (4K restoration)
John Carpenter’s The Thing (1982) is back on the big screen in a brand-new 4K restoration, and it’s arguably both a Christmas movie (there’s snow, cabin fever, and plenty of knitwear), AND an environmental film.

Itu Ninu
Indigenous sci-fi made-in-Leith, Itu Ninu is a green-produced film exploring themes of identity, resistance & hope under a futuristic surveillance state in 2084.

Harvest
This gripping, folk horror-inflected drama from director Athina Rachel Tsangari (Chevalier, Attenberg) is a striking portrait of land, power, and displacement — themes that resonate deeply in today’s ecological crisis.

Local Hero
Bill Forsyth's 1983 classic is a whimsical story of corporate ambition meeting small-town charm and resistance.

Song of the Sea
Embark on a magical journey with Ben and his sister Saoirse, the last Seal-child, as they navigate ancient legends and mythical realms to find their way home by the sea.
